2016-05-06wic: use truncate utility to create sparse filesEd Bartosh
Used truncate instead of dd to create wic images for the following reasons: - dd doesn't preserve sparseness - truncate syntax is much more clear - dd requires additional calculations of the image size in blocks - the way dd was used in the code is not always correct. In some cases it was writing one block to the file which makes it not 100% sparse. 2015-04-14wic: use native partedEd Bartosh
Used exec_native_cmd instead of find_binary_path to run parted. Got rid of find_binary_path as it's not used anywhere else. There are several tools wic is trying to find not only in sysroot, but also in host root. Parted is a special as on some distros it's installed in /usr/sbin, which is not in the user's PATH. This makes wic to fail with error "External command 'parted' not found, exiting." 2014-11-12scripts: use '/usr/bin/env' in shebangs with pythonMartin Hundebøll
To support yocto on systems with python3 as default version, scripts should use /usr/bin/env python in the shebang, as this allows the use of a fake env to mimic python2 as default version.
